Abstract

By introducing optimization algorithms into the machining process, product quality can be improved, time saved, and costs reduced. The cutting speed and feed can be handled by the turning machine. The approach of optimizing is used to manage pyrotechnics, Lawler's, greedy, bacterial colony, elephant herding, ant lion, spiral, auction, and pattern search for these ten odd ways. Ten artificial optimization methodologies were used to investigate the time and cost of a turning machine. It has been discovered how to create the optimal turning machine procedure. The best solution approach for the turning machine process problem is found, and the results are verified using ANSYS.
